What is Social Bookmarking?

Social bookmarking is a way for you to store, tag and share links across the internet. You can then access these links from any computer anywhere anytime.

So if there’s a ZSL article or news story you want to refer to again in the future, or share with others, simply click on one of the social bookmarking links and add it to your list.

All of these sites are free to use but you do need to register with them before you can begin bookmarking.
